Overview:
A well-established organisation in the financial services sector is seeking a seasoned IT Operations Manager to oversee and enhance its technology environment. This is a strategic role reporting directly to senior leadership, offering the opportunity to shape infrastructure and service delivery across a growing enterprise. The successful candidate will lead operational IT functions, drive performance improvements, and ensure robust security and continuity across systems.

Responsibilities:
In this role, you will:

  • Lead the management of core IT infrastructure including cloud platforms, networks, servers, and disaster recovery systems.
  • Supervise internal IT staff, supporting their development and performance.
  • Align infrastructure operations with business continuity and recovery frameworks.
  • Coordinate with external service providers to ensure high-quality delivery of IT services.
  • Implement proactive monitoring and performance tuning across systems.
  • Collaborate with vendors to maintain compliance and security standards.
  • Oversee helpdesk and support functions, ensuring responsive service.
  • Identify operational risks and implement mitigation strategies.
  • Contribute to the development and enforcement of IT governance policies.
  • Manage supplier relationships, contracts, and licensing agreements.
  • Maintain documentation and procedures to support operational excellence.

Qualifications & Experience:
You bring:

  • A minimum of 5 years in a senior IT operations or infrastructure role.
  • Hands-on experience with cloud technologies (e.g. Microsoft Azure, Office 365).
  • Strong understanding of cybersecurity principles and regulatory compliance.
  • Familiarity with ITSM methodologies such as ITIL.
  • Technical expertise in system configuration, network protocols, and data protection.
  • Proven leadership and decision-making capabilities.
  • A degree in IT, Computer Science, or a related discipline.
  • Experience in financial services or insurance is a plus.

Key Competencies:
Team Leadership: Builds and motivates high-performing technical teams.
Operational Control: Maintains stable, secure, and efficient IT environments.
Vendor Oversight: Manages third-party relationships to ensure value and compliance.
Strategic Insight: Aligns IT operations with broader organisational goals.
Risk Awareness: Proactively addresses vulnerabilities and ensures resilience.
